+ # S3
2
+
3
+ S3 library provides access to [Amazon's Simple Storage Service](http://aws.amazon.com/s3/).
4
+
5
+ It supports both: European and US buckets through the [REST API](http://docs.amazonwebservices.com/AmazonS3/latest/API/APIRest.html).

+ ## Installation
10
+
11
+ gem install s3
12
+
13
+ ## Usage
14
+
15
+ ### Initialize the service
16
+
17
+ require "s3"
18
+ service = S3::Service.new(:access_key_id => "...",
19
+ :secret_access_key => "...")
20
+ #=> #<S3::Service:...>
21
+
22
+ ### List buckets
23
+
24
+ service.buckets
25
+ #=> [#<S3::Bucket:first-bucket>,
26
+ # #<S3::Bucket:second-bucket>]
27
+
28
+ ### Find bucket
29
+
30
+ first_bucket = service.buckets.find("first-bucket")
31
+ #=> #<S3::Bucket:first-bucket>
32
+
33
+ ### List objects in a bucket
34
+
35
+ first_bucket.objects
36
+ #=> [#<S3::Object:/first-bucket/lenna.png>,
37
+ # #<S3::Object:/first-bucket/lenna_mini.png>]
38
+
39
+ ### Find object in a bucket
40
+
41
+ object = first_bucket.objects.find("lenna.png")
42
+ #=> #<S3::Object:/first-bucket/lenna.png>
43
+
44
+ ### Access object metadata (cached from find)
45
+
46
+ object.content_type
47
+ #=> "image/png"
48
+
49
+ ### Access object content (downloads the object)
50
+
51
+ object.content
52
+ #=> "\x89PNG\r\n\x1A\n\x00\x00\x00\rIHDR\x00..."
53
+
54
+ ### Delete an object
55
+
56
+ object.destroy
57
+ #=> true
58
+
59
+ ### Create an object
60
+
61
+ new_object = bucket.objects.build("bender.png")
62
+ #=> #<S3::Object:/synergy-staging/bender.png>
63
+
64
+ new_object.content = open("bender.png")
65
+
66
+ new_object.save
67
+ #=> true
